Fall’s Edible Flowers

Posted October 21st, 2009 by nkristis

I realized today that some of my favorite fall flowers are also edible. I have only tried of a few of these in my food. Usually I sprinkle them into my salad as a garnish. Here are a few of my favorites. Nasturtiums: These can be sprinkled in salads. They have a slightly peppery taste [...]
